The Parti des peuples africains – Côte d’Ivoire (PPA-CI) is facing internal turbulence as it prepares for its first ordinary congress scheduled for May 14-15, 2026, in Abidjan. In an official statement released on May 13, 2026, the party leadership, headed by Laurent Gbagbo, announced disciplinary sanctions against 61 cadres and activists deemed “undisciplined.”

The move follows a decision by the Strategic and Political Council (CSP), outlined in document CSP n°02-2026/CSP/PPA-CI/KKJ/07052026 and endorsed by the party presidency the same day. The leadership emphasized that these measures aim to uphold internal discipline and ensure smooth preparations for the upcoming congress.

The sanctions are divided into three categories. The first group comprises 44 cadres suspended for 18 months, the second includes 10 cadres suspended for 12 months, and the third covers 7 cadres suspended for 6 months. During their suspension, the affected individuals are barred from participating in party activities and excluded from internal elections.

This stern action comes at a politically sensitive juncture, as the PPA-CI prepares for a pivotal organizational event. Observers suggest the crackdown reflects the leadership’s determination to reinforce internal authority and consolidate support around the party’s official stance ahead of the congress.

The scale of the suspensions is expected to spark discussions within the party. Some analysts interpret the move as a sign of growing tensions, highlighting strategic disagreements and leadership disputes as the congress approaches. As of now, no public statements have emerged from the sanctioned cadres. However, the sweeping nature of these measures could reshape internal power dynamics and influence the discussions at the upcoming congress, which is poised to be a defining moment for the party’s future.
